  "textContent": "A vehicle comprises a motor for driving the vehicle which acts as a prime mover for the vehicle, a power transmission mechanism which transmits an output of the motor to the drive wheels, and a motor for auxiliary machines which powers auxiliary machines such as an oil pump acting as a source of oil pressure used in a power steering device and an air compressor acting as a source of air pressure used in a vehicle braking device. The auxiliary machines can not be used during vehicle operation when there is an abnormality such as a malfunction in the control system of the motor for the auxiliary machines. In this invention, a vehicle is provided with a power extraction mechanism 8, 9, 10a, 10b, 10c which transmits the rotation of the power transmission mechanism to the auxiliary machines 20, 21, a solenoid clutch 11 which enables or disenables the transmission of rotation to the auxiliary machines by the power extraction mechanism, and a determination means 30, 31, 32 which determines whether a control system of the motor 22 for auxiliary machines is operating abnormally or normally. On the basis of the determination result, the solenoid clutch 11 is maintained in a disengaged state when the control system of the motor 22 for the auxiliary machines is operating normally. In contrast, when an abnormality is detected in the control system, the auxiliary machines are driven by the rotational force of the power transmission mechanism because the solenoid clutch 11 is engaged at that time. In this manner, it is possible to maintain normal operation of the vehicle by driving the auxiliary machines even when there is an abnormality in the control system.",
